Zillow unveils new agent app + virtual assistants

By Mike Wheatley | October 16, 2015

Zillow group unveiled a brand new app at its Premier Agent Forum event in Las Vegas yesterday. Called the Premier Agent App, the application is designed for the 100,000+ agents who use the Zillow and Trulia platforms for their marketing efforts.

Speaking at the event, Zillow CEO Spencer Rascoff said that smartphones can actually present a challenge to real estate agents, but the new application can help them to overcome these, GeekWire reported.

“The consumer is not going to have a different expectation in real estate than they have in buying groceries or booking a car,” said Rascoff. “You need processes and technology to help meet the consumer’s expectation.”

The Premier Agent App is designed to make agents more efficient and allow them to work anywhere, by giving them a fast, streamlined way to manage their incoming contacts from Zillow and Trulia, as well as the ability to manage their listings, reviews and their profile on Zillow and Trulia. The app will also include access to the Premier Agent Resource Center. It will be available to all agents who have a free Zillow Group profile.

The free app will be available to download in mid-November, the company said.

New features within the Premier Agent App include:

Quick Response Options

  • Push notification alerts agents the instant a contact is received from Zillow and Trulia.
  • Phone alerts connect agents directly with contacts for live conversation.
  • Quick response toolbar lets agents easily access contact forwarding, email, SMS and call reply options.

Contact Management Options

  • Incoming alerts will include message details from the contact, as well as information on the property the buyer or seller reached out about.
  • Information about the contact includes information like search history across Zillow and Trulia, as well as move timeframe and loan pre-approval status.
  • Agents will be able to set the status for contacts, based on the consumer's readiness to buy a home.
  • Agents can search across their entire contact list and sort by contact status.

Profile Management and Resources

  • Agents can manage listings and can post information about open houses or add additional photos.
  • Agents can manage their profiles across Zillow and Trulia by adding past sales or requesting reviews.
  • Agents can access the Premier Agent Resource Center.

“The Premier Agent App will give agents richer, more detailed information on the contacts they receive from all their advertising efforts across Zillow and Trulia along with enhanced contact management tools that will allow them to respond more quickly from wherever they happen to be,” said Greg Schwartz, Zillow Group chief business officer.

Besides the app, Zillow also announced a new program called Premier Agent Assist, which provides agents with online leads from a virtual team of Zillow employees, GeekWire reported.

“Whenever we get an email lead from Zillow or Trulia, it goes in to a call center that we operate with Zillow Group employees,” said Schwartz. “We guarantee a response in 90 seconds or less, ask them qualifying questions and then transfer the hot lead to the agent.”
